About Crédit Agricole Corporate and Investment Bank (Crédit Agricole CIB)

Crédit Agricole CIB is the corporate and investment banking arm of Crédit Agricole Group, the 10th largest banking group worldwide in terms of balance sheet size (The Banker, July 2022).
8,600 employees in more than 30 countries across Europe, the Americas, Asia-Pacific, the Middle-East and North Africa, support the Bank's clients, meeting their financial needs throughout the world.
Crédit Agricole CIB offers its large corporate and institutional clients a range of products and services in capital market activities, investment banking, structured finance, commercial banking and international trade.
The Bank is a pioneer in the area of climate finance, and is currently a market leader in this segment with a complete offer for all its clients.

Job summary

The Head of FSG APAC oversees commercial development and management of Private Capital fund financing for asset managers present in the APAC region from Singapore.

 

Main Responsibilities

 

1. Management & Commercial Strategy

  • Define and drive commercial strategy with a selective and cross-functional approach, aligned with FSG objectives
  • Collaborate closely with managers from other geographic regions to ensure global budget achievement
  • Strengthen strategic partnerships with key asset managers by developing:
  1. The franchise on EBFs (Equity Bridge Facilities)
  2. Relationship mandates (Fronting Bank, Facility Agent, ESG Agent, Coordinator)
  3. Complex financing solutions (NAV & Hybrid Facilities, Equity Bridge Loans, Manco Financings, Bridge to Bridge, SMA...) in synergy with Structuring, Research & Analysis teams
  • Actively participate in annual budget preparation, ensure rigorous monitoring and cost control

 

2. Origination & Execution

  • Identify and develop commercial opportunities in the APAC region through detailed analysis of client needs, in close collaboration with Coverage and FSG teams worldwide
  • Structure and negotiate commercial and legal terms (term sheets, documentation...), leveraging on Paris structuring team expertise for complex transactions
  • Lead the credit approval process ensuring quality and robustness of files presented to committees, jointly with the Paris structuring team on highly technical transactions
  • Coach and develop junior team members in execution
  • In Asia orchestrate (in Australia, oversee) end-to-end transaction execution in coordination with Risk, Legal, AMO and Back-Office to ensure deadline compliance and conformity

 

3. Portfolio Monitoring & Development

  • Develop business to maximize NBI while optimizing profitability and capital allocation
  • Ensure dynamic facility management: guarantee issuance, amendment negotiation, banking syndicate coordination and co-lender coordination
  • Lead renewals and annual reviews by anticipating client needs and proposing solutions adapted to their evolving requirements
  • In close co-ordination with Coverage, identify and realize cross-selling opportunities in synergy with GFD and all CACIB business lines
